Two suspects in a break and enter report in New Amsterdam, Berbice are nursing injuries at the hospital after a businessman pursued and shot them as they fled police custody on Wednesday.

In a press release police said investigations have so far revealed that ranks on mobile patrol operating in the area went to Cumberland, Canje where they arrested a man wanted in relation to a report of break and enter and larceny.

Then, acting on information received about a breakage at Penitentiary Walk, ranks went to the area where they arrested another male suspect who was hiding in a water tank. Subsequently the man fled from the vehicle assaulting a police corporal and the businessman in his bid to escape.

The businessman, who is a licensed firearm holder, discharged three rounds at the fleeing suspect, shooting him in the right knee. In the process the other suspect was shot in his groin.

According to the statement, the businessman was subsequently admitted to the same hospital and is under police guard.
